java程序部署在ubuntu和Debian区别?

Java程序在UbuntuDebian上的部署差异主要体现在包管理工具默认配置社区支持上,但整体流程相似,开发者可根据需求选择适合的系统。

包管理工具差异

  • Ubuntu:使用APT(Advanced Package Tool)作为默认包管理工具,支持apt-getapt命令,软件包更新频率较高,适合需要最新功能的场景。
  • Debian:同样使用APT,但软件包版本更稳定,适合对稳定性要求较高的生产环境。

默认配置与系统优化

  • Ubuntu:默认配置更注重用户体验,预装了一些常用工具和服务,适合快速上手。
  • Debian:默认配置更精简,用户需手动安装所需组件,适合对系统资源有严格控制的场景。

社区支持与文档资源

  • Ubuntu:拥有更活跃的社区和丰富的官方文档,适合初学者或需要快速解决问题的开发者。
  • Debian:社区更注重技术深度,适合有经验的开发者或需要定制化部署的场景。

总结

选择Ubuntu还是Debian取决于具体需求:若追求最新功能易用性,推荐Ubuntu;若注重稳定性资源控制,则Debian更合适。

未经允许不得转载:CCLOUD博客 » java程序部署在ubuntu和Debian区别?